10/24 | Community Garden Update

Posted on October 24, 2019 by HFCF

The last row of tomatoes (and the volunteer watermelon growing amidst) and the cayenne and bell peppers have all been pulled up and added to the right side of the compost pile. These rows will be planted once they have been prepped.
